Abstract
Material flow analysis (MFA) quantifies the linkage of environmental problems and human activities. And MFA is a proxy for contribution to the development of indicators for measuring changes in resources consumption and production patterns. MFA helps to identify waste of natural resources and other materials in the economy which would otherwise go unnoticed in conventional economic monitoring systems. The assessment of materials and energy related to environmental impacts-based systems analysis, derivation of indicators for sustainability, determination of materials intensity and material input per service and total material requirements are performed by MFA. Therefore MFA can be employed to analyze resource consumption and materials throughout of economies, to develop scenarios for sustainable resource management, and to plan systems for sustainable materials supply and waste management.
